Gloria Decker, veteran of N.J. politics, dies at 91
Gloria A. Decker, a barrier-breaking fixture in New Jersey politics for seven decades who served as both Democratic and Republican county chair in Warren County, as state lottery director, and as mayor of Phillipsburg, died on July 23. She was 91. She started in politics in 1953, at age 21,...

Waiting to See Your New Tax Bill in P'Burg? Property Tax Bills Running Late Business Administrator Informs
PHILLIPSBURG, N.J.---In response to a resident's inquiry at Wednesday evening's council meeting, the Phillipsburg business administrator said Warren County has not fully "struck the town's new tax rate" which includes an 11 percent rate hike, and this is the reason why tax bills are going out late at the onset of next month. Business administrator Matt Hall said the "town's tax rate has not been fully approved by Warren County and this is the reason for the hold up".
